diff --git a/package.json b/package.json index 91dcff65453af7e54b38e5d30a443f620dc7c2b9..1e5cb5a64083fcde57a82faf63ccc1048b5727a3 100644 --- a/package.json +++ b/package.json @@ -1,6 +1,6 @@ { "name": "itc-ng", - "version": "1.3.1", + "version": "1.5.2", "scripts": { "ng": "ng", "start": "ng serve", diff --git a/src/app/app.module.ts b/src/app/app.module.ts index 23fe27f1a38420d0e989f344336d8184063744dd..f9627adefaaecdaf19e98b0098a487005d2d7b34 100644 --- a/src/app/app.module.ts +++ b/src/app/app.module.ts @@ -18,6 +18,7 @@ import { FlexLayoutModule } from '@angular/flex-layout'; import { ErrormsgComponent } from './errormsg/errormsg.component'; import { httpInterceptorProviders } from './app.interceptor'; import { CustomTextPipe } from './custom-text.pipe'; +import { ConfirmDialogComponent, IqbComponentsModule, MessageDialogComponent } from 'iqb-components'; @NgModule({ @@ -49,7 +50,8 @@ import { CustomTextPipe } from './custom-text.pipe'; ReactiveFormsModule, HttpClientModule, MatToolbarModule, - AppRoutingModule + AppRoutingModule, + IqbComponentsModule ], providers: [ BackendService, @@ -59,6 +61,10 @@ import { CustomTextPipe } from './custom-text.pipe'; useClass: HashLocationStrategy } ], + entryComponents: [ + MessageDialogComponent, + ConfirmDialogComponent + ], bootstrap: [AppComponent] }) export class AppModule { } diff --git a/src/app/test-controller/test-controller.module.ts b/src/app/test-controller/test-controller.module.ts index 2c21dcf734e68c8f58bf57721e46faa8970c3dce..b40a191b538ad5844802a8cabaee27587e84b638 100644 --- a/src/app/test-controller/test-controller.module.ts +++ b/src/app/test-controller/test-controller.module.ts @@ -1,3 +1,5 @@ +import { ConfirmDialogComponent, IqbComponentsModule, MessageDialogComponent } from 'iqb-components'; + export { TestControllerService } from './test-controller.service'; import { NgModule } from '@angular/core'; import { CommonModule } from '@angular/common'; @@ -12,7 +14,7 @@ import { ResizeIFrameChildDirective } from './resize-IFrameChild/resize-IFrameCh import { unitRoutingGuards } from './unithost/unit-routing-guards'; import { FlexLayoutModule } from '@angular/flex-layout'; import { ReviewDialogComponent } from './review-dialog/review-dialog.component'; -import { ReactiveFormsModule } from '../../../node_modules/@angular/forms'; +import { ReactiveFormsModule } from '@angular/forms'; import { StartLockInputComponent } from './start-lock-input/start-lock-input.component'; @@ -35,7 +37,8 @@ import { StartLockInputComponent } from './start-lock-input/start-lock-input.com MatMenuModule, MatButtonModule, MatToolbarModule, - MatIconModule + MatIconModule, + IqbComponentsModule ], declarations: [ UnithostComponent, @@ -46,7 +49,9 @@ import { StartLockInputComponent } from './start-lock-input/start-lock-input.com ], entryComponents: [ ReviewDialogComponent, - StartLockInputComponent + StartLockInputComponent, + MessageDialogComponent, + ConfirmDialogComponent ], providers: [ unitRoutingGuards diff --git a/src/environments/environment.build.ts b/src/environments/environment.build.ts index b2b213fb5dfac65fc77e1afe11ced3412fc4edfd..f995f058d5591b1c4c20dbb6c10a9fde747feafd 100644 --- a/src/environments/environment.build.ts +++ b/src/environments/environment.build.ts @@ -5,5 +5,5 @@ export const environment = { testcenterUrl: '/', appName: 'IQB-Testcenter', appPublisher: 'IQB - Institut zur Qualitätsentwicklung im Bildungswesen', - appVersion: '1.3.1 - 26.4.2019' + appVersion: '1.5.2 - 12.2.2020' }; diff --git a/src/environments/environment.prod.ts b/src/environments/environment.prod.ts index 754a979fe7a54656788c90e87321fb2dddb73d1e..df10906299fa3fa39d3ebc3ae178258620967f7e 100644 --- a/src/environments/environment.prod.ts +++ b/src/environments/environment.prod.ts @@ -5,5 +5,5 @@ export const environment = { testcenterUrl: '/', appName: 'IQB-Testcenter', appPublisher: 'IQB - Institut zur Qualitätsentwicklung im Bildungswesen', - appVersion: '1.5.1 - 11.2.2020' + appVersion: '1.5.2 - 12.2.2020' };